The formula is as follows: S × D = B Let’s break down each of these variables: S stands for ‘spells,’ which are absences over a set period D … WebMar 19, 2024 · The Bradford Factor is calculated using the formula: (S x S) x D S = the total number of an employee’s instances of absence over a set period, generally 52 weeks. D = the total number of days of absence of that employee over the same set period Example: 10 one-day absences: (10 x 10) x 10 = 1000 1 ten day-absence: (1 x 1) x 10 = 10
